Offerings for the gate: a ritual deposit at the West Gate of la Bastida de les Alcusses (Moixent, Valencia)

2015

En este trabajo se dan a conocer los resultados de las excavaciones llevadas a cabo en la Puerta Oeste de a Bastida de les Alcusses entre los años 2010 y 2011. Asociado a una renovación de las estructuras de la entrada y la muralla, se documentó un depósito de varios centenares de objetos incluyendo herrajes, maderas, armas, cerámica, semillas, frutos, fauna y restos constructivos. Presentamos el estudio multidisciplinar de todos los materiales y las varias líneas de interpretación que nos sugiere este extraordinario contexto.

Energy savings for indoor lighting in a shopping mall: A case of study

2018

The paper presents an application of energy saving in the final users. In particular, the case of study evaluates the energy consumptions of a big shopping mall, located in the middle part of Italy, illuminated by fluorescent lamps. In order to reduce the energy demand, the case of study shows a first solution based on LED lamps; a second step considers the adding of a building automation system, maximizing the energy saving, thanks lighting sensors that module the luminous flux taking in count of natural lighting through skylights.

Improvement of Energy Efficiency for Indoor Lighting in a Big Shopping Center

2018

As the progressive diffusion of shopping centers in Italy, the paper analysis the potential energy savings in the indoor lighting plant, thanks to new technologies as LED lamps and Building Automation System. The case study, applied to a big shopping mall in the middle of Italy, shows great results, thanks to the high efficiency of LED technology, high number of operating hours and the implementation of a control system. An economic and environmental evaluation is reported.

Biological effects of inorganic arsenic on primary cultures of rat astrocytes

2010

It is well established that inorganic arsenic induces neurotoxic effects and neurological defects in humans and laboratory animals. The cellular and molecular mechanisms of its actions, however, remain elusive. Herein we report the effects of arsenite (NaAsO2) on primary cultures of rat astrocytes. Cells underwent induction of heat shock protein 70 only at the highest doses of inorganic arsenic (30 and 60 microM), suggesting a high threshold to respond to stress. We also investigated arsenic genotoxicity with the comet assay. Methodological advances in brain connectivity

2012

Determining how distinct neurons or brain regions are connected and communicate with each other is a crucial point in neuroscience, as it allows to investigate how the functional integration of specialized neural populations enables the emergence of coherent cognitive and behavioral states. The general concept of brain connectivity encompasses different aspects: structural connectivity is related to the description of anatomical pathways and synaptic connections; functional connectivity investigates statistical dependencies between spatially separated brain regions; effective connectivity refers to models aimed at elucidating driver-response relationships.
